Identifying Drainage Problems on Your Property

The first step to solving any drainage issue is knowing what to look for. Here are some of the most common signs of poor drainage:

  • Standing Water: If you notice puddles that linger for days after a rainstorm, your yard isn’t draining properly.
  • Soggy Lawns: Grass that feels spongy or squishes underfoot is a red flag for excess moisture.
  • Water in Basements or Crawl Spaces: Even a small amount of water can signal a bigger problem.
  • Soil Erosion: Washed-out areas, exposed roots, or shifting mulch are all signs that water is moving where it shouldn’t.

Wondering how to fix yard drainage problems in Harford County? Start by walking your property after a heavy rain. Look for low spots, areas where water collects, and places where runoff flows toward your home. Check your gutters and downspouts to make sure they’re directing water away from your foundation.

Top Drainage Solutions for Harford County Homes

There’s no one-size-fits-all answer to drainage problems, but some solutions are proven to work for Maryland properties. Here are the most effective options:

French Drain Installation Harford County:
A French drain is a gravel-filled trench with a perforated pipe that redirects water away from problem areas. It’s ideal for properties with persistent standing water, soggy lawns, or water seeping into basements. Surface Drains, Swales, and Grading:
Surface drains collect water from low spots and channel it away, while swales (shallow ditches) guide runoff across your property. Grading involves reshaping your yard so water naturally flows away from your home. Preventing Future Drainage Issues

Once your new system is in place, regular maintenance is key to keeping it working. Here are some tips:

  • Seasonal Checks: Inspect your yard after heavy rains and in the spring and fall.
  • Clear Debris: Keep drains, gutters, and downspouts free of leaves and blockages.
  • Monitor for Changes: Watch for new puddles, erosion, or soggy spots.
